Museum
The Brushmakers' Museum in Ramberg is a local history museum in the village of Ramberg in the German state of . The responsible body that set the museum up in 1997 and has run it since then is the Local History and Museum Society of the Brushmakers' Workshop, Ramber.

Castle
The castle of Neuscharfeneck is a ruin and a cultural monument above Ramberg and Dernbach on the territory of an exclave of in the district of Südliche Weinstraße in the west German state of .
